Licensing a college or university might seem like a maze, but with the right plan, it’s much more straightforward than it looks.

State approval is more than just paperwork – it’s proof that your institution meets vital quality standards and is ready to shape future leaders.

If you’re asking how to open a university, step one is understanding your state’s requirements – from finances to facilities to faculty credentials.

Some states, like California and New York, have tight rules; others, such as Florida or Arizona, streamline the process, so research makes all the difference.

A crucial document bundle includes your business formation, financial statements, and a robust curriculum proposal that aligns with recognized academic norms.

Drafting a thorough business plan is key, not just for the state’s eyes, but to guide your university’s strategy and long-term sustainability.

When you wonder how much does it cost to open a university, remember that facility costs alone can vary wildly depending on location and the scope of your programs.

Even fully online universities need a physical address for compliance, plus a strong virtual platform to ensure high-quality distance learning.

Accreditation is the next big milestone. An accreditation consultant can help you interpret standards and streamline that crucial process.

From marketing materials to faculty agreements, every piece must align with state guidelines for clarity and fairness.

A site visit is often required, where officials verify the readiness of your campus or online systems – so be sure to have everything in place.

Stay ready to field follow-up questions or make adjustments. Quick responses show you’re committed to running a top-tier institution.

Upon approval, you’ll receive a provisional license, letting you enroll students and start building your academic reputation.

The journey doesn’t end there: aim for full approval and continue refining operations to meet and exceed state expectations.

Remember, accreditation can open doors to federal aid and transfer agreements, making your institution more appealing to prospective students.
